Overview
Minecraft classifies Nether Brick Slab as a Nether block. Nether Brick Slab has a crafting recipe, so it is renewable as long as you can source its ingredients. At a hardness of 2 it takes a moment to break but never slows a build down.
It needs at least a wooden pickaxe to drop anything; a weaker tool destroys it for nothing. Mining it returns the block itself, so it is safe to relocate. A full stack holds 64.
It is crafted from Nether Bricks. The stonecutter is the cheaper route: one Nether Bricks gives one of these. The one thing it makes is Chiseled Nether Bricks.
Properties
- Stack size
- 64
- Hardness
- 2
- Blast resistance
- 6
- Light level
- 0
- Transparent
- No
- Required tool
- Wooden Pickaxe
